新闻中心

NEWS CENTER

了解朗致物联的最新发展动态、产品发布与行业活动资讯。

如何在车辆GPS定位系统实现路径规划

物联方案

2023年12月06日


路径规划(Path Planning)是一种重要的算法,它被广泛用于许多领域,包括机器人学、自动驾驶、计算机游戏、地理信息系统等。其目标是在给定的环境中找到从起点到终点的最佳路径。实现路径规划需要考虑许多因素,如路径的长度、成本、障碍物等。


以下是一种基本的路径规划实现方式,即使用A-Star搜索算法:


定义地图和起点与终点:这可以是一个二维数组或者图,其中每个位置都有一个值,表示该位置是否可通过。起点和终点是在地图上选择的两点。


初始化开放列表和关闭列表:开放列表存储待考察的节点,关闭列表存储已经考察过的节点。


把起始点加入开放列表。


开始主循环。当开放列表不为空时:


从开放列表中找出最佳节点(通常是F值最低的节点,F值为G值和H值之和,其中G值表示从起点到当前节点的代价,H值表示从当前节点到终点的预计代价)。把这个节点称为当前节点。


把当前节点从开放列表移动到关闭列表。


如果找到终点,那么从终点开始,每个节点都可以通过节点链接回去,形成一条路径。


如果开放列表为空,但没有找到终点,那么路径不存在。


这只是实现路径规划的一种基本方法。根据具体应用场景和需求,可能需要使用更复杂的算法,或者对A-Star算法进行改进。例如,有些算法可以处理动态环境,有些可以处理具有特定形状或大小的实体,有些可以考虑实体的速度和方向等。


转自:互联网


更多相关文章

More related articles

  • 平台即服务架构驱动系统云原生智能化

  • 高精定位助力精准农业实现智能化作业

  • 全球导航卫星系统技术演进拓展应用边界

  • 四类API架构构成系统数字神经网络

  • 多层技术协同构筑车辆定位系统底座

  • 生成式人工智能赋能定位系统智能跃升

  • 标准API成车辆定位管理系统核心枢纽

  • 车辆位置服务产业价值向下游运营迁移

  • 车辆定位技术助农场实现精准作业革命

  • 高精定位系统成为智慧农业的核心装备